We found 5 business for you

  • Pest control
  • 8

Eco Pest Control

Eco Pest Control

  • Pest control
  • 9

Dundee City Council Pest Control Section

Dundee City Council Pest Control Section

  • Pest control
  • 6

Dundee City Council Environmental Protection

Dundee City Council Environmental Protection

  • Pest control
  • 6

Global Pest control

Global Pest control

  • Pest control
  • 8

Optima Environmental Services

Optima Environmental Services